易翻译数据迁移能校验完整性吗?深度解析与实用指南

易翻译新闻 易翻译新闻 2

目录导读

  1. 什么是易翻译数据迁移?
  2. 数据完整性校验的重要性
  3. 易翻译数据迁移如何校验完整性?
  4. 常见问题与解决方案
  5. 最佳实践与工具推荐
  6. 总结与未来展望

什么是易翻译数据迁移?

易翻译数据迁移是指将数据从一个系统或格式转移到另一个系统或格式的过程,同时确保数据在迁移过程中保持可读性和可翻译性,这种迁移常用于多语言内容管理、国际化软件部署或跨平台数据整合场景,企业将网站内容从旧CMS迁移到新平台时,需确保文本、图像元数据等元素能被准确翻译并保持结构一致,易翻译迁移不仅关注数据转移的效率,还强调数据的语义完整性,避免因格式错误导致翻译失真。

易翻译数据迁移能校验完整性吗?深度解析与实用指南-第1张图片-易翻译 - 易翻译下载【官方网站】

数据完整性校验的重要性

数据完整性校验是确保迁移后的数据与源数据完全一致的关键环节,在易翻译场景中,完整性缺失可能导致以下问题:

  • 语义错误:日期格式“2023-10-05”在迁移后变为“05/10/2023”,可能在某些语言环境下被误译。
  • 结构丢失:如HTML标签在迁移过程中损坏,导致翻译工具无法识别关键段落。
  • 数据遗漏:部分字段未迁移,造成内容不完整。
    根据行业报告,超过30%的数据迁移失败源于完整性校验不足,尤其在多语言数据中,错误可能引发合规风险或用户体验下降。

易翻译数据迁移如何校验完整性?

易翻译数据迁移通过多层次校验机制保障完整性,主要包括以下方法:

a. 哈希校验与数字指纹
系统通过生成源数据和目标数据的哈希值(如MD5或SHA-256)进行比对,若哈希值一致,则证明数据未在迁移中被篡改,迁移一个多语言JSON文件时,工具会计算文件内容的哈希值,确保翻译后的版本与源文件完全对应。

b. 结构验证与模式匹配
针对结构化数据(如XML、JSON),迁移工具会验证其是否符合预定义模式(Schema),检查JSON字段是否包含所有必要的语言键值对,避免遗漏翻译字段。
抽样与人工审核**
自动化工具有时无法捕捉语义错误,因此需结合人工抽样检查,随机抽取10%的迁移数据,由语言专家对比源文本与目标文本,确保文化适配性。

d. 校验工具集成
现代迁移平台(如Smartling、Memsource)内置完整性校验模块,可实时检测编码错误、字符集不匹配等问题,当数据从MySQL迁移到MongoDB时,工具会自动验证字符集是否为UTF-8,防止乱码。

常见问题与解决方案

问:迁移后部分翻译内容显示乱码,如何解决?
:乱码通常因字符集不匹配引起,解决方案包括:

  • 在迁移前统一源数据和目标系统的字符集(推荐UTF-8)。
  • 使用工具如iconv转换文件编码,并在迁移后运行脚本验证特殊字符。

问:如何确保嵌套数据(如JSON中的多级对象)迁移完整?
:采用递归校验策略:

  • 工具逐层解析嵌套结构,对比每个节点的键值对。
  • 对于数组类数据,校验长度和排序是否一致。

问:迁移过程中数据量过大,校验耗时过长怎么办?
:可实施分阶段校验:

  • 将数据分割为小块,并行处理校验任务。
  • 使用增量迁移策略,仅校验变更部分。

最佳实践与工具推荐

为优化易翻译数据迁移的完整性校验,建议遵循以下实践:

  • 预迁移规划:定义清晰的数据映射规则,标注需翻译的字段及其格式要求。
  • 自动化流水线:集成CI/CD工具(如Jenkins、GitLab CI),在迁移流程中自动触发校验脚本。
  • 容错机制:设置回滚策略,当校验失败时自动恢复至上一稳定版本。

推荐工具

  • Smartling:支持实时完整性检查,尤其擅长处理多语言内容。
  • Talend Data Integrity:提供数据剖析和校验功能,兼容云与本地环境。
  • 自定义脚本:使用Python(如Pandas库)或SQL编写校验逻辑,灵活应对复杂场景。

总结与未来展望

易翻译数据迁移的完整性校验不仅是技术挑战,更是保障全球业务协同的基石,随着AI技术进步,未来校验机制将更智能化:通过自然语言处理(NLP)模型自动检测语义偏差,或利用区块链技术实现不可篡改的迁移审计,企业需持续关注数据治理标准,将完整性校验嵌入数字化转型的全生命周期,从而在多语言市场中赢得竞争优势。

标签: 数据完整性校验 易翻译数据迁移

抱歉,评论功能暂时关闭!